A Glimpse into the Future

The filings for the DJI RS 4 and DJI RS 4 Pro were spotted at the FCC, accompanied by new accessories including the Focus Pro Grip, Focus Pro Motor, and Focus Pro Hand Unit, indicating a comprehensive upgrade to DJI’s gimbal ecosystem.

Unique FCC codes, distinct from DJI’s drone products, identify the RS 4 (2ANDR-P14C23) and the RS 4 Pro (2ANDR-P04P23) under DJI Osmo Technology, highlighting their specialized nature.

Both models maintain the battery capacities of their predecessors, with the RS 4 featuring a 3000mAh 21.6Wh battery and the RS 4 Pro a 1950mAh 30.03Wh battery. This consistency suggests a commitment to the trusted performance and reliability characteristic of DJI’s gimbals.

Imminent Release and What It Means for Users

Historically, when DJI products appear on FCC listings, it typically precedes their market release by approximately one to two months. This timing is corroborated by a confidentiality request from DJI, hinting at an official release around August 31, 2024. However, DJI has yet to announce an exact date for the gimbals’ launch.
